Transaction dd56d5741843f757c1830851167427bb483faadadef8510692ad0ee889c4a32f
1 Input
1 Output
-
dd56d5741843f757c1830851167427bb483faadadef8510692ad0ee889c4a32f:0
- value
- 24594020
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 683694661f15e87d49e9a5a6d11a0a86912c64c3 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1AW2fDNLRDK7XhiENA7qxbKhV6AdtQypLf